  • About this Coffee:

    Finca Zanga is located in Bolivia’s La Paz department, one of the country’s key coffee-growing regions. Managed by Maria Pucho, the farm benefits from a broad range of elevations with an ideal microclimate, for producing high-quality coffees.

    Like many smallholder producers in Bolivia, Maria invests in on-farm processing infrastructure, with all post-harvest activities handled at the farm to maintain full control over quality.

    In 2023, Maria contributed her expertise as a sensory evaluator for the Taza Presidencial de Bolivia, a prestigious quality-focused competition that is followed by an auction that showcases the country’s top coffees.
